OrderModify error 130?
Resultados 1 al 7 de 7

Tema: OrderModify error 130?

  1. #1
    Código insertado if (HideSL == falseStopLossgt; 0) SL = Bid ​​ StopLoss * Etapa;* OPP = Ask StopLoss * Stage; SLP = Ask; *else SL = 0;* SLP = 0; *if ( HideTP == falseTakeProfitgt; 0) TP = Bid-TakeProfit * Stage;* TPP = Ask (TakeProfit * 2) * Stage; *else TP = 0;* TPP = 0; *if (HideSL == falseHedgeSLgt; 0) SLH = Ask-HedgeSL * Stage; de ​​lo contrario, SLH = 0; debería (HideTP == falseHedgeTPgt; 0) TPH = Ask HedgeTP * Stage; de ​​lo contrario, TPH = 0; Ticket = OrderSend (Symbol (), OP_SELL, Lots, Bid, Slippage, 0,0, EAName, Magic, 0, Red); should (Hedge) TicketH = OrderSend (Symbol (), OP_BUY, Lots, Ask, Slippage, 0,0, EAName, Magic, 0, Blue); OrderModify (Ticket, 0, SL, TP, 0, CLR_NONE); if (Hedge) OrderModify (TicketH, 0, SLH, TPH, 0, CLR_NONE);
    Ehm, ¿algún pensamiento? MBT no aceptará órdenes de mercado y su modificación posterior solo dará exactamente el mismo error.

  2. #2
    Bool OrderModify (boleto int, doble precio, doble stoploss, doble takeprofit, fecha de caducidad, color arrow_color = CLR_NONE) Parámetros: ticket - Variedad específica del ticket del pedido. Precio - Nuevo precio abierto de la orden pendiente. Stoploss - Nuevo nivel de StopLoss. Takeprofit - Nuevo nivel TakeProfit. Vencimiento - Período de vencimiento de la orden pendiente. Color de flecha: color de flecha para las modificaciones de StopLossTakeProfit del gráfico. Si el parámetro vale o falta, las flechas no se mostrarán en el gráfico. Ahora eche un vistazo a su comando OrderModify: OrderModify (Ticket, 0, SL, TP, 0, CLR_NONE); ¿Puedes creer que hay un precio de 0? Como no existe, tiene que haber un error. El comando correcto es: OrderModify (Ticket, OrderOpenPrice (), SL, TP, 0, CLR_NONE);

  3. #3
    Oye. ¿Puedes pensar que además del error tonto con el precio, esta forma de modificar el boleto después es correcta? ¿O es un bucle para buscar el boleto mejor?

  4. #4
    La búsqueda de un ticket con un bucle no es esencial porque hay un control para esto: OrderSelect (TicketNumber, SELECT_BY_TICKET); Pero para el control OrderModify no necesita este OrderSelect porque localiza el pedido a través de TicketNumber.
    Cita Iniciado por ;
    ¿Cree que, aparte del error ridículo con el precio, este método de alterar el boleto más tarde es correcto?
    Correcto, sí, pero no lo suficientemente bueno en caso de que me lo preguntes. Ya que no tienes rutina de error. Un EA o un indior o script siempre debe detectar errores y comunicar estos errores. Le sugiero que busque el miembro de 7 bits aquí y encuentre su sitio donde le permita descargar algunas cosas sin costo alguno. Uso su propio módulo de funciones comunes en mis EA y es simplemente fantástico. Ya que tiene muchas rutinas codificadas profesionalmente para usted, todos los comandos de trading como OrderSend y mucho más con todas las rutinas de error incorporadas. En lugar de inventar la rueda, simplemente puede aprender de él y utilizar los comandos.

  5. #5
    Escribí 7bit en la búsqueda de google y en la página 2 apareció este enlace:
    https://www.forexycfds.com/cryptocur...cktesting.htmlDesde ese punto puedes encontrar su sitio, estoy seguro.

  6. #6

    Cita Iniciado por ;
    Escribí 7bit en la búsqueda de google y en la página 2 apareció este hipervínculo:
    https://www.forexycfds.com/cryptocur...pensation.htmlDesde allí puedes encontrar su página web, estoy seguro.
    He visto esa página antes, y he buscado en
    http://www. .. No hay sitio web dentro ...

  7. #7

    Cita Iniciado por ;
    He visto esa página antes, y he buscado
    http://www. .. No hay sitio web dentro de ...: - LRB-
    Venga. Se algo creativo. Encontrarás un enlace en cada publicación que haya hecho en su firma. Eso es 1236 enlaces y contando.

Permisos de publicación

  • No puedes crear nuevos temas
  • No puedes responder temas
  • No puedes subir archivos adjuntos
  • No puedes editar tus mensajes
  •  
Cookies
Utilizamos cookies propias y de terceros para mejorar nuestros servicios y mostrarle publicidad relacionada con sus preferencias mediante el análisis de sus hábitos de navegación. Si continua navegando, consideramos que acepta su uso. Puede cambiar la configuración u obtener más información y política de cookies aquí.